Education Department Ends $350M Grants to Minority-Serving Colleges
The Trump administration, through the U.S. Department of Education led by Secretary Linda McMahon, announced it will terminate approximately $350 million in discretionary grant funding to several minority-serving institutions, including Hispanic-Serving Institutions (HSIs) and others supporting underrepresented racial and ethnic groups. The administration argues these programs violate constitutional equal protection principles by restricting eligibility based on race or ethnicity, citing a recent legal determination and declining to defend these programs in court. McMahon emphasized that diversity should not be defined by skin color and that individuals should be judged on merit rather than racial group membership, with plans to reallocate the funds to programs that support underprepared or under-resourced students without racial quotas. This decision has sparked criticism from education leaders and lawmakers, who warn it will cause immediate harm to students reliant on these supports, especially in systems like California State University where nearly half the students are Hispanic. Democrats, including Senator Patty Murray, condemned the cuts as politically motivated and urged Congress to assert control over funding decisions. The administration clarified that mandatory funds for some programs, including those supporting Native American institutions, will continue, and that historically black colleges and universities (HBCUs) are not affected as they do not use racial quotas for eligibility.
